Wicked Sinister Smokehouse, nestled at 1019 Norwich Rd in Plainfield, CT, has quickly become a favorite among BBQ enthusiasts. The reviews speak volumes about their dedication to quality and flavor. Customers rave about the brisket and burnt ends, with many claiming they are the best they've ever had. One reviewer noted the brisket's perfect seasoning and moisture, while another praised the homemade sausage special, highlighting the rich flavors and locally made bread that accompanies the dishes.
From the fall-off-the-bone ribs to the tender pulled pork, each item is crafted with care, earning accolades for freshness and taste. The warm, inviting atmosphere and friendly staff make for an enjoyable dining experience. As one patron noted, waiting for freshly made burnt ends is a testament to the owner’s commitment to perfection.
The menu offers something for everyone, from honey sesame chicken to hearty burritos, ensuring that every visit has a new delight in store. Whether you're a local or just passing through, Wicked Sinister Smokehouse is a must-visit for authentic, flavorful BBQ that keeps you coming back for more.

What a gem we just stumbled upon! The food is fantastic, brisket was melting away and the burnt ends were delicious. All served on locally made bread, the best bread I’ve had for a long time! Also had homemade sausage as a special and can’t wait to be in the area again
Amazing quality food, I’ve never had a bad bite. Had the brisket and burnt ends, and I can say easily it was the best brisket I’ve had, perfect amount of seasoning and bark to it. Great amount for just a small appetizer, and not dry at all. The burnt ends weren’t quite ready when I showed up to place my order, so they let me know it would be about a 20 minute wait for the burnt ends to be ready then they could start preparing the rest of my order. Which should speak to this man’s craft, a lot of people would just shove them out and it wouldn’t be just right. Instead he waited and made sure it was perfect. Started to rain while I was waiting and the girl at the window even walked my order out to my truck. I’ll wait any day for quality. You should too, try this place out and you won’t regret it!

I’ve been smelling the amazing BBQ around town. Finally found its source it’s the Wicked Sinister Smokehouse. They have quite the setup and the food is worth the price. The flavor was all perfect no sauces needed but the hot honey was a very nice addition. These guys know how cook meat.
Food is absolutely incredible, as other reviewers have mentioned. It’s VITAL to follow them on social media as they move to different spots in the area and post their location DAILY. Don't just go off what Google says. If you do, blame yourself for not paying attention.
